在DTL(Django模板语言)中,可以通过以下方式实现列表的第一个元素与其他元素不同的呈现效果:
{% for item in my_list %}
...
{% endfor %}
{% for item in my_list %}
{% if forloop.first %}
<!-- 第一个元素的呈现方式 -->
{% else %}
<!-- 其他元素的呈现方式 -->
{% endif %}
{% endfor %}
{% for item in my_list %}
{% if forloop.first %}
<div class="first-item">
{{ item }}
</div>
{% else %}
<div class="other-item">
{{ item }}
</div>
{% endif %}
{% endfor %}
在上述示例中,我们使用了CSS类名来区分第一个元素和其他元素,并根据需要进行样式设计。
需要注意的是,以上示例中的CSS类名和样式仅为示意,具体的样式设计可以根据实际需求进行调整。
推荐的腾讯云相关产品和产品介绍链接地址:
请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和项目要求进行评估和决策。
领取专属 10元无门槛券
手把手带您无忧上云